WONDERFUL HERITAGE RESTORATION
Wonderful to see the building on the right at 10 High Street back to its old glory. Owner architect Michael Patroni received a grant from the Heritage Council to reinstate the tuck pointing, and it looks great.
Number 8, next to it, received a facelift with the removal of the yellow paint artwork a few years ago.
There are several other heritage restoration projects happening in Fremantle currently, and I will take photos of those once finished.
